Output e76309384bdd56becbc78db07eaa5fc946918017ee8046da73e496dc952836df:3

value
65536
script pubkey
OP_0 OP_PUSHBYTES_20 67ea429b404f605eb9d2e771a7804c003c16b07d
address
tb1qvl4y9x6qfas9awwjuac60qzvqq7pdvrae09vm4
transaction
e76309384bdd56becbc78db07eaa5fc946918017ee8046da73e496dc952836df